This is the story of a young Black Man's struggle with sex and sexuality during the 1970's the 1980's up into 1990's. As he travels through life, the people he encounters and the lasting impressions they leave him with. He embarks on a journey across America from New York City, Houston, TX and Los Angeles to find that Living Vicariously really does bring life to life. It is a journey and not a destination. We can not live up to other people's expectations, but that if we meet at a focal point true utopia can be achieved
